Leigh Hunt's "Captain Sword and Captain Pen: A Poem" is a powerful 19th-century work exploring the contrasting forces of war and peace. Through evocative poetry, Hunt delivers a poignant social commentary on the human condition, questioning the glorification of conflict and advocating for the power of diplomacy and intellect.
